In The Name Of Love Ministries Inc
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2016 | 162,618 | 115,829 | 46,789 | 4.8 | 46% |
| 2017 | 232,431 | 231,589 | 842 | 2.5 | 47% |
| 2018 | 243,912 | 282,202 | −38,290 | 0.4 | 48% |
| 2019 | 340,120 | 333,081 | 7,039 | 0.6 | 45% |
| 2020 | 198,300 | 240,216 | −41,916 | -1.3 | 54% |
| 2021 | 333,377 | 251,955 | 81,422 | 2.7 | 36% |
| 2022 | 267,419 | 260,415 | 7,004 | 2.9 | 35% |
| 2023 | 53,319 | 60,624 | −7,305 | 20.9 | 41%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ization spent $7,305 more than it brought in. Its reserves stood at about 20.9 months of spending, up from 4.8 in 2016. Staff pay was 41%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
